Level III- Companion Animal Volunteer
Positions
Level III volunteer
opportunities are awarded to volunteers who display
exceptional animal handling techniques and are recommended
by a staff member or trainer for advancement. Level
III positions require a commitment of at least two
hours per week for a minimum of six months. Training
is provided for each of the following opportunities:
Bow
Wow Basics
Bow Wow
Basics is a reward-based training program that will
help every dog to leave the shelter better physically,
emotionally, and behaviorally than when they arrived.
By implementing the program, it is hoped the dogs
will make a better impression on potential adopters
and also help them transition into their new homes
with a basic training vocabulary. The minimum age
for this position is 18 years old or 12 years old
with a parent.
Veterinary Services Assistant
This volunteer
position would be an ideal starting point for individuals
interested in becoming a Veterinarian. Vet Services
Assistants have the opportunity to help our Veterinary
Technicians with a variety of duties including:
providing medication, preparing animals for surgery,
cleaning, and other preparations or treatments.
The minimum age for this position is 18 years or
older.
Purrfect
Cat Socializers
Purrfect Cat Socializers
provide more advanced training techniques to our
cats as well as additional enrichment.
Level IV - Companion Animal Volunteer
Positions
Top Dogs and Top Cats
All of the dogs
and cats at the Wisconsin Humane Society are evaluated
for temperament prior to being placed for adoption.
Some animals require extra socialization and behavior
training. Volunteers who have been invited to work
with these animals will assist in this special training.
The Top Dog and Top Cat programs are separate and
require training that is specific to each animal.
Volunteers for this position must be 18 years or
older.
